Character Bio
The Blue Gunner, with an infinite supply of mana (who charges magic circut just as fast as everyone else, wtf). Overly dependent on orb traps and projectiles, unfortunately the damage output does not justify the work required to do it, in most instances.
Aoko is considered low-tier, and also the hardest character in the game to play by far. Not a good combination.

Ground throw: 1000/400, 50%r scaling. She throws them in the direction opposite your input (so 6A+D throws them backwards, 4A+D throws them forward). The throw is untechable in the air. Characters can get hit by orbs on screen while being thrown (allowing you to do more combos).
Air throw: 1200/600. Throws them directly onto the ground. Your opponent will pass through any orbs currently on the screen while being thrown. Not techable.

Changes Between Arcade and PS2 Versions
Significantly Improved:
- EX Floating Starmine does not disappear when Aoko is hit.
- Ground throw direction can be controlled with stick input.
- Severe break slider basic damage up to 8100.
- Longer 2c.
Improved:
- A/B Blazing Starmine, B raining starmine are SC'able.
- A Blowning Starburst is now 100 damage x 3.
- EX Blowing Starburst individual hit damage up to 150.
- j.[C] first hit damage up to 1600.
- EX Raining Starmine comes out faster.
- EX Raining Starmine has 0 recovery frames on landing.
- j.B proration changed to 80%
- j.C proration changed to 85%
- After B Keritobasu Wayo, 2A is mashable.
Worse:
- EX Raining Starmine total damage reduction by 500.
- B Keritobasu Wayo initial hit removed.
- Long recovery on landing after air dash.
